Transaction 3d512ba640b8b710475433f08514fdb76aba771e9a32ab4ac657e22ab1843a14
1 Input
1 Output
-
3d512ba640b8b710475433f08514fdb76aba771e9a32ab4ac657e22ab1843a14:0
- value
- 93000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e62a4c8feaadc1db8e4d7c68ca2c91d92e4862c OP_EQUAL
- address
- 3BkgRXdiXNEH3MKeKp2ue9iu1WPrk63gJN